POSCO Holdings (005490) Q1 2025 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q1 2025 earnings summary
23 Jun, 2026Executive summary
Consolidated revenue for FY2023 was W77,127bn, down from W84,750bn in FY2022; 1Q24 revenue was W18,052bn, and Q1 2025 revenue was KRW 17.4 trillion, showing sequential declines.
Consolidated operating profit for FY2023 was W3,531bn, down from W4,850bn in FY2022; 1Q24 operating profit was W95bn, and Q1 2025 operating profit was KRW 568.4 billion, reflecting margin pressure.
Net profit attributable to owners in Q1 2025 was KRW 302.3 billion, down from KRW 540.7 billion in Q1 2024.
The group maintained a strong balance sheet with total assets of KRW 102.1 trillion and equity of KRW 61.7 trillion as of March 2025.
Financial highlights
Steel segment revenue in FY2023 was W63,539bn, down from W70,650bn in FY2022; 1Q24 steel revenue was W15,419bn, and Q1 2025 was KRW 9.4 trillion.
Infrastructure business revenue in FY2023 was W57,157bn, down from W65,901bn in FY2022; 1Q24 was W13,749bn, and Q1 2025 trading revenue was KRW 5.9 trillion.
Energy materials (battery materials) posted an operating loss of W161bn in FY2023, widening to W278bn in FY2024; Q1 2025 operating loss was KRW -97.0 billion.
Gross profit margin for Q1 2025 was 7.7%, stable year-over-year.
Cash and cash equivalents stood at KRW 6.77 trillion at quarter-end.
Outlook and guidance
Battery recycling and lithium production plants are in ramp-up and validation phases, with commercial production started at Plant 1 and Plant 2 under construction.
Management expects continued market volatility due to global economic uncertainty, U.S. tariffs, and raw material price fluctuations.
The group will focus on high-value products, cost control, and digital transformation to sustain profitability.
Some business segment disclosures and Energy/Materials reporting changed in early 2024 due to organizational restructuring.
